Effortless Two-Strand Twists

When you’re pressed for time yet desire an elegant appearance, effortless two-strand twists are your ideal hairstyle. This quick technique not only assists with moisture retention but also acts as protective styling for your locks. Start by partitioning your hair into manageable sections, then twist two strands around one another. This method secures hydration and minimizes breakage, making it suitable for all hair types. Consider using a leave-in conditioner or a lightweight oil to boost moisture. The best aspect? You can flaunt your twists for days, resulting in beautiful waves once you remove them. Chic Bun With Wrapped Hair

If you’re in search of a quick but sophisticated hairstyle, the chic bun with wrapped hair is an excellent choice. To achieve this stylish look, start by pulling your hair into a high or low bun, based on your preference. Secure it securely with an elastic band. Next, take a small piece of hair and wrap it around the base of the bun. This not only conceals the elastic but also adds a touch of elegance. Enhance your style further with fashionable accessories like decorative pins or hair wraps. This hairstyle is perfect for any occasion, giving you that polished appearance in moments. Braided Crown Updo

The braided crown updo is a breathtaking hairstyle that can elevate your look within moments. Utilizing crown braiding techniques, you can create an intricate and elegant design that’s perfect for autumn. Begin by parting your hair down the center, then work with small sections to create braids on both sides. Secure them at the back of your head to achieve the crown effect. When fastening the updo, utilize bobby pins for a refined finish. For added flair, consider pulling a few strands free to frame your face attractively. Puffed High Ponytail

For a fashionable and easy-going appearance, try the puffed high ponytail, which merges a playful vibe with an elegant finish. Start by securing your hair at the crown with a stretchy hair tie. Leaving some strands loose around your face can soften the look. To form the puff, gently pull at the hair above the elastic, ensuring you reach your desired height. Maintain healthy hair through regular puff upkeep—moisturize and detangle to prevent breakage. You can also explore ponytail variations by styling it lower or adding charming accessories for a fun twist. Low Maintenance Box Braids

Low maintenance box braids are a superb selection if you’re after a fashionable yet straightforward hairstyle. These braids not only appear stunning but also provide protective styling for your natural hair. To ensure your box braids remain fresh, maintain good box braid care. Keep your scalp hydrated with natural oils, and refrain from tight tension to ensure comfort. It’s also vital to wash your braids regularly with a mild shampoo. A simple rinse can keep your scalp clean without causing frizz. Feel free to use a lightweight leave-in conditioner for added moisture. Classic French Braids

Traditional French braids are a timeless hairstyle that never fades from fashion. You can effortlessly master this refined appearance with some practice and the right braiding methods. Begin by partitioning your hair into three equal sections. As you weave, incorporate small strands from the sides into the central section, ensuring the braid remains tight and orderly. Remember to utilize high-quality styling products, such as a smoothing cream or lightweight gel, to manage frizz and boost shine. These products can significantly impact the polished look of your braids. Explore various partings or introduce accessories for a personalized flair. Trendy Afropuff

The fashionable Afropuff is a chic and playful method to flaunt your natural hair. You can create various Afropuff styles, such as the double puff or a high puff, based on your mood. To get started, gather your hair into a high ponytail, ensuring it’s sleek and organized. Then, fluff out your puff to achieve your desired volume. For optimal Afropuff care, use moisturizing products to keep your curls hydrated and healthy. Regularly detangle your hair using a wide-tooth comb to avoid breakage. It’s essential to protect your hair during the night with a silk scarf or pillowcase. Sleek Low Tuck

A sleek low tuck is a sophisticated hairstyle that highlights your natural beauty while maintaining a tidy appearance. To achieve this look, begin by applying a smoothing serum for a polished finish. Gather your hair at the back of your neck and fasten it with a hair tie. Subsequently, take sections of your hair and tuck them under, securing them with bobby pins. Don’t forget to use refined accessories like decorative hairpins or a fashionable headband to elevate the overall aesthetic. What Types of Hair Products Are Best for Maintaining These Styles?
To preserve your hairstyles, employing the correct hair products makes a significant difference. Moisturizing creams are essential; they keep your hair nourished and radiant. Apply them consistently to avoid dryness. Edge control is also crucial for those sleek, finished appearances. It helps manage flyaways and ensures your edges remain tidy. Remember to refresh your styles with a light spray of water or leave-in conditioner to sustain that flawless shape throughout the day.

How Can I Ensure My Edges Stay Smooth and Healthy?
When it comes to smooth edges, there’s no room for shortcuts! Start off by using edge control products that are suitable for your hair type. Apply them lightly to avoid buildup. Incorporate natural oils, like coconut or jojoba, into your routine to keep your edges nourished and moisturized. Be gentle during styling to prevent breakage, and consider protective styles that minimize tension on your hairline. With these suggestions, your edges will remain sleek and robust!
